Managed to fire up the car yesterday, but had no tachometer signal, the wiring has been messed about with when the engine loom was made and has been a nightmare with wires pulling out of terminals all over the place. Anyway I digress.

I have a yellow wire i believe replaced the black and white wire which goes to the ecu it also has a resistor wire that loops to the green wire. My question is where should the green wire go when it comes out of the tachometer?

Green will be ignition switched +12V into the tacho. On my 97 it comes from Fuse 16 and goes to about 10 different instruments/lamps in the dash.
Can't think what your resistor is doing but pretty sure it should not be going to live (green).
There should be a resistor in the line between coil and ECU to project the ECU from spikes (or somesuch).
